    Supplies for Dollar Store Pumpkin Fall Door Hanger:

    • pumpkin wood door hanger
    • buffalo check fabric bandana ($1.29 at Micheals with 50% off coupon) OR buffalo check scrapbook paper (4 for $1 at Hobby Lobby)
      • If you plan on using this outside, then you may find that the fabric will hold up better against the elements than the paper will.
    • rope
    • burlap fall leaves
    • twine
    • metal sign (you can also use stencils or vinyl decals in place of this)
    • ribbon or bow (optional)

    You can get everything but the fabric or paper at Dollar Tree.

    Total Cost: $6
    Difficulty: Easy
    Time: 5-8 minutes

    Crafting Equipment and Materials

    • hot glue gun and one gluestick
    • pencil/pen
    • scissors
    • Mod Podge
    • foam brush
    dollar store pumpkin fall door hanger

    Tutorial for This DIY Dollar Store Pumpkin Fall Door Hanger

    1. Trace the pumpkin pattern onto the back of the bandana and cut out the shape
    2. Brush Mod Podge onto the wooden pumpkin and put the cut-out bandana shape over the top, making sure to line it up evenly as you can with the pumpkin shape.
    3. Glue the rope around the edge of the pumpkin.
    4. Wrap twine around the stem and dab hot glue on each end.
    5. Glue burlap leaves to the sides of the stem.
    6. Hot glue the harvest sign in the center of the pumpkin.
    7. Attach each end of a piece of twine to the back of the pumpkin fall door hanger on either side for hanging.
